Victory School’s Italian Immersion Program was launched in September 2006 beginning with four-year-old kindergarten. The program is believed to be the first of its kind in the United States. Throughout the school day, students are taught exclusively in Italian as they learn about the Italian language and culture. As the students progress through the grade levels, they continue studying Italian in an effort to become fully immersed in the language and culture. While learning a new language and developing fundamental skills for success in the classroom, students explore the rich heritage of Italy.

The Italian Immersion Program is supported by our amazing Italian Immersion parents and staff, the Order Sons of Italy/Mazzei Lodge, WisItalia, the National Italian-American Foundation, and the Italian Community Center (ICC).
All of our Italian teachers are Highly-Qualified as well as fluent or native speakers of Italian.
